Hiring Range $30.60 - $42.08/Hourly Actual pay is determined based on job-related factors such as relevant experience, education, credentials, skills, internal equity, and business needs.
Overview
The Care Coordinator works in collaborate with the Newport News Public Schools' Health Services Supervisor to provide professional nursing care to both students and staff at An Achievable Dream Academy, Middle and High School. Performs and interprets health screenings, assesses student's health care needs, administers medication, classroom education and health counseling. The Living Healthy well care model will be used to provide facilitation of individualized goal achievement to improve health and wellness for students and staff. Initiates programs for development and implementation based on clinic needs.

What you will do
- Collaborates with the Newport News Public Schools' Health Services Supervisor to supervise and provide professional nursing care to both students and staff at An Achievable Dream Academy, Middle and High School.
- Performs and interprets health screenings. Assesses the healthcare needs of the students.
- Participates in health fairs and education programs that are offered to our local community.
- Develops surveys to assess the needs of students, staff and or community members and evaluates results. Initiates programs for development and implementation based on clinic needs.
- Creates and maintains an environment that produces a service that is efficient, competent and professional.
- Administers medication.
- Provides classroom education and health counseling.
- Manage supplies and control expenses.
Qualifications
Education
- Program Graduate, Nursing (Required)
- Bachelors Degree, Nursing (Preferred)
Experience
- 1 year experience in well care or community health setting (Required)
- 1 year classroom teaching (Preferred)
Licenses and Certifications
- Registered Nurse (RN) - Virginia Department of Health Professions (VDHP) (Required)
- CPR/BLS Certification - American Heart Association/American Red Cross/American Safety and Health Institute (AHA/ARC) (Required)

Newport News sits along the James River in Virginia's Hampton Roads region, offering nurses a waterfront lifestyle steeped in maritime and military heritage. The city provides easy access to Norfolk and Richmond, a growing healthcare sector, and the natural beauty of the Tidewater area—making it an appealing mid-Atlantic relocation option.
